RRAC.WS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

42 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Rigel Resource Acquisition Corp Warrants, each whole warrant exercisable for one Class A ordinary share at an exercise price of $11.50 per share (RRAC.WS)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$7.17M — up 50% from $4.77M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 31 funds opened new RRAC.WS posit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 25 holders — while 4 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Shaolin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$445K. The largest seller was Beryl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$285K sold.
